Bug 192311

Summary: kmail crash on random touchpad click
Product: [Unmaintained] kmail Reporter: Andrey Borzenkov <arvidjaar>
Component: generalAssignee: kdepim bugs <kdepim-bugs>
Status: RESOLVED DUPLICATE    
Severity: crash CC: andresbajotierra
Priority: NOR    
Version: unspecified   
Target Milestone: ---   
Platform: Compiled Sources   
OS: Linux   
Latest Commit: Version Fixed In:
Sentry Crash Report:

Description Andrey Borzenkov 2009-05-11 11:35:42 UTC
Version:            (using Devel)
OS:                Linux
Installed from:    Compiled sources

KDE 4.2.85/Qt 4.5.1 (Bugzilla won't let me select this version even if it is is listed).

I moved mouse with touchpad and accidentally made some button presses; as result KMail crashed. I do not know how to reproduce it.

Application: KMail (kmail), signal: Aborted
[KCrash Handler]
#5  0x00007fed1a373a15 in raise (sig=<value optimized out>) at ../nptl/sysdeps/unix/sysv/linux/raise.c:64
#6  0x00007fed1a375243 in abort () at abort.c:88
#7  0x00007fed1a36c849 in __assert_fail (assertion=0x7fed1c411c4f "sizeOfLong == len", file=0x7fed1c411cf8 "/home/mandrake/rpm/BUILD/kdepim-4.2.85/kmail/kmmsgbase.cpp", line=1050, 
    function=0x7fed1c411ea0 "off_t KMMsgBase::getLongPart(KMMsgBase::MsgPartType) const") at assert.c:78
#8  0x00007fed1c164039 in KMMsgBase::getLongPart (this=0x2398040, t=KMMsgBase::MsgSizePart) at /usr/src/debug/kdepim-4.2.85/kmail/kmmsgbase.cpp:1050
#9  0x00007fed1c163248 in KMMsgBase::asIndexString (this=0x2398040, length=@0x7fff254477b4) at /usr/src/debug/kdepim-4.2.85/kmail/kmmsgbase.cpp:1175
#10 0x00007fed1c163a24 in KMMsgBase::syncIndexString (this=0x2398040) at /usr/src/debug/kdepim-4.2.85/kmail/kmmsgbase.cpp:1211
#11 0x00007fed1c275d98 in KMFolderIndex::updateIndex (this=0x1c4b760, aboutToClose=<value optimized out>) at /usr/src/debug/kdepim-4.2.85/kmail/kmfolderindex.cpp:57
#12 0x00007fed1c1b7520 in KMFolderMaildir::reallyDoClose (this=0x1736) at /usr/src/debug/kdepim-4.2.85/kmail/kmfoldermaildir.cpp:199
#13 0x00007fed1c355939 in ~StorageModel (this=0x37a4d20) at /usr/src/debug/kdepim-4.2.85/kmail/messagelistview/storagemodel.cpp:193
#14 0x00007fed1c3a3f9e in KMail::MessageListView::Core::Widget::setStorageModel (this=0x1c892c0, storageModel=0x268f7e0, 
    preSelectionMode=KMail::MessageListView::Core::PreSelectFirstNewOrUnreadCentered) at /usr/src/debug/kdepim-4.2.85/kmail/messagelistview/core/widgetbase.cpp:307
#15 0x00007fed1c359e87 in KMail::MessageListView::Widget::setFolder (this=0x1c892c0, fld=0x1c6ea60, icon=<value optimized out>, 
    preSelectionMode=KMail::MessageListView::Core::PreSelectFirstNewOrUnreadCentered) at /usr/src/debug/kdepim-4.2.85/kmail/messagelistview/widget.cpp:113
#16 0x00007fed1c352dbb in KMail::MessageListView::Pane::setCurrentFolder (this=0x1c745c0, fld=0x1c6ea60, preferEmptyTab=false, 
    preSelectionMode=KMail::MessageListView::Core::PreSelectFirstNewOrUnreadCentered, overrideLabel=@0x7fff25447c10) at /usr/src/debug/kdepim-4.2.85/kmail/messagelistview/pane.cpp:201
#17 0x00007fed1c2668f1 in KMMainWidget::folderSelected (this=0x1c735a0, aFolder=0x1c6ea60, forceJumpToUnread=false, preferNewTabForOpening=6)
    at /usr/src/debug/kdepim-4.2.85/kmail/kmmainwidget.cpp:3077
#18 0x00007fed1c271808 in KMMainWidget::qt_metacall (this=0x1c735a0,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ff25447d90)
    at /usr/src/debug/kdepim-4.2.85/build/kmail/kmmainwidget.moc:509
#19 0x00007fed1b90aff2 in QMetaObject::activate (sender=0x1c739b0, from_signal_index=<value optimized out>, to_signal_index=5, argv=0xffffffffffffffff) at kernel/qobject.cpp:3111
#20 0x00007fed1c0abf40 in KMail::FolderViewManager::folderActivated (this=0x1736, _t1=0x1c6ea60, _t2=false) at /usr/src/debug/kdepim-4.2.85/build/kmail/folderview.moc:89
#21 0x00007fed1c0ae787 in KMail::FolderViewManager::viewFolderActivated (this=0x1c739b0, view=0x2013070, fld=0x1c6ea60, middleButton=6) at /usr/src/debug/kdepim-4.2.85/kmail/folderview.cpp:149
#22 0x00007fed1c0b2c8a in KMail::FolderView::activateItemInternal (this=0x2013070, fvi=0x2179b10, keepSelection=false, notifyManager=true, middleButton=255)
    at /usr/src/debug/kdepim-4.2.85/kmail/folderview.cpp:1018
#23 0x00007fed1c0aeec3 in KMail::FolderView::slotItemClicked (this=0x2013070, item=<value optimized out>, column=<value optimized out>) at /usr/src/debug/kdepim-4.2.85/kmail/folderview.cpp:538
#24 0x00007fed1c0b59ba in KMail::FolderView::qt_metacall (this=0x2013070,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ff25448020)
    at /usr/src/debug/kdepim-4.2.85/build/kmail/folderview.moc:204
#25 0x00007fed1c0bac96 in KMail::MainFolderView::qt_metacall (this=0x1736, _c=5942, _id=6, _a=0xffffffffffffffff) at /usr/src/debug/kdepim-4.2.85/build/kmail/mainfolderview.moc:64
#26 0x00007fed1b90aff2 in QMetaObject::activate (sender=0x2013070, from_signal_index=<value optimized out>, to_signal_index=96, argv=0xffffffffffffffff) at kernel/qobject.cpp:3111
#27 0x00007fed1b2dcac0 in QTreeWidget::itemClicked (this=0x1736, _t1=0x2179b20, _t2=0) at .moc/release-shared/moc_qtreewidget.cpp:201
#28 0x00007fed1b2e99d3 in QTreeWidget::qt_metacall (this=0x2013070,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ff25448210) at .moc/release-shared/moc_qtreewidget.cpp:144
#29 0x00007fed1bc5c175 in KPIM::TreeWidget::qt_metacall (this=0x1736, _c=5942, _id=6, _a=0xffffffffffffffff) at /usr/src/debug/kdepim-4.2.85/build/libkdepim/moc_treewidget.cpp:68
#30 0x00007fed1bca7a46 in KPIM::FolderTreeWidget::qt_metacall (this=0x1736, _c=5942, _id=6, _a=0xffffffffffffffff) at /usr/src/debug/kdepim-4.2.85/build/libkdepim/foldertreewidget.moc:68
#31 0x00007fed1c0b5875 in KMail::FolderView::qt_metacall (this=0x1736, _c=5942, _id=6, _a=0xffffffffffffffff) at /usr/src/debug/kdepim-4.2.85/build/kmail/folderview.moc:186
#32 0x00007fed1c0bac96 in KMail::MainFolderView::qt_metacall (this=0x1736, _c=5942, _id=6, _a=0xffffffffffffffff) at /usr/src/debug/kdepim-4.2.85/build/kmail/mainfolderview.moc:64
#33 0x00007fed1b90aff2 in QMetaObject::activate (sender=0x2013070, from_signal_index=<value optimized out>, to_signal_index=32, argv=0xffffffffffffffff) at kernel/qobject.cpp:3111
#34 0x00007fed1b2634e5 in QAbstractItemView::clicked (this=0x1736, _t1=<value optimized out>) at .moc/release-shared/moc_qabstractitemview.cpp:321
#35 0x00007fed1b27041e in QAbstractItemView::mouseReleaseEvent (this=0x2013070, event=0x7fff25448f40) at itemviews/qabstractitemview.cpp:1655
#36 0x00007fed1ada22ef in QWidget::event (this=0x2013070, event=0x7fff25448f40) at kernel/qwidget.cpp:7521
#37 0x00007fed1b13e38b in QFrame::event (this=0x2013070, e=0x7fff25448f40) at widgets/qframe.cpp:559
#38 0x00007fed1b27345d in QAbstractItemView::viewportEvent (this=0x2013070, event=0x7fff25448f40) at itemviews/qabstractitemview.cpp:1471
#39 0x00007fed1b2aa269 in QTreeView::viewportEvent (this=0x2013070, event=0x7fff25448f40) at itemviews/qtreeview.cpp:1264
#40 0x00007fed1b8f4848 in QCoreApplicationPrivate::sendThroughObjectEventFilters (this=<value optimized out>, receiver=0x1ed5ec0, event=0x7fff25448f40) at kernel/qcoreapplication.cpp:726
#41 0x00007fed1ad510bc in QApplicationPrivate::notify_helper (this=0x1921050, receiver=0x1ed5ec0, e=0x7fff25448f40) at kernel/qapplication.cpp:4053
#42 0x00007fed1ad59aac in QApplication::notify (this=<value optimized out>, receiver=0x1ed5ec0, e=0x7fff25448f40) at kernel/qapplication.cpp:3759
#43 0x00007fed1ce16e3e in KApplication::notify (this=0x7fff2544af90, receiver=0x1ed5ec0, event=0x7fff25448f40) at /usr/src/debug/kdelibs-4.2.85/kdeui/kernel/kapplication.cpp:307
#44 0x00007fed1b8f553c in QCoreApplication::notifyInternal (this=0x7fff2544af90, receiver=0x1ed5ec0, event=0x7fff25448f40) at kernel/qcoreapplication.cpp:610
#45 0x00007fed1ad58cf8 in QApplicationPrivate::sendMouseEvent (receiver=0x1ed5ec0, event=0x7fff25448f40, alienWidget=0x1ed5ec0, nativeWidget=0x1c735a0, buttonDown=<value optimized out>, 
    lastMouseReceiver=@0x7fed1b7aefb0) at ../../src/corelib/kernel/qcoreapplication.h:216
#46 0x00007fed1adc2c89 in QETWidget::translateMouseEvent (this=0x1c735a0, event=<value optimized out>) at kernel/qapplication_x11.cpp:4448
#47 0x00007fed1adc1cf5 in QApplication::x11ProcessEvent (this=0x7fff2544af90, event=0x7fff2544aac0) at kernel/qapplication_x11.cpp:3566
#48 0x00007fed1ade91e4 in x11EventSourceDispatch (s=0x196dab0, callback=0, user_data=0x0) at kernel/qguieventdispatcher_glib.cpp:146
#49 0x00007fed12559e91 in IA__g_main_context_dispatch (context=0x1923800) at gmain.c:1814
#50 0x00007fed1255d540 in g_main_context_iterate (context=0x1923800, block=1, dispatch=1, self=<value optimized out>) at gmain.c:2448
#51 0x00007fed1255d6dc in IA__g_main_context_iteration (context=0x1923800, may_block=1) at gmain.c:2511
#52 0x00007fed1b91ebef in QEventDispatcherGlib::processEvents (this=0x18e98d0,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:324
#53 0x00007fed1ade896f in QGuiEventDispatcherGlib::processEvents (this=0x1736,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:202
#54 0x00007fed1b8f3de2 in QEventLoop::processEvents (this=<value optimized out>, flags={i = 625257904}) at kernel/qeventloop.cpp:149
#55 0x00007fed1b8f41ad in QEventLoop::exec (this=0x7fff2544adf0, flags={i = 625257984}) at kernel/qeventloop.cpp:200
#56 0x00007fed1b8f6474 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:888
#57 0x0000000000402e05 in main (argc=<value optimized out>, argv=<value optimized out>) at /usr/src/debug/kdepim-4.2.85/kmail/main.cpp:146
Comment 1 Dario Andres 2009-05-11 23:52:15 UTC
Marking as duplicate of bug 182582
Thanks

*** This bug has been marked as a duplicate of bug 182582 ***